As part of a series of 90s Avengers fan art, Tom Cruise gets imagined as the perfect Iron Man replacement for Robert Downey Jr. There was a major rumor that Cruise was going to show up as the Superior Iron Man version of the character from the comics in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ness — which did not happen. Despite RDJ having been the best possible casting for the character, delivering excellent performances in three Iron Man movies and more Marvel Cinematic Universe films, fans were keen to see what Cruise could do with the role.

On Instagram, @houseofmat shared what Cruise could have looked like as Iron Man if the Avengers had assembled in the 90s.

As the lead of the Mission Impossible franchise, Cruise would have been a great pick to have led the MCU’s Avengers movies as Iron Man. In fact, Cruise was once close to playing the character before Downey Jr. was ultimately cast as Iron Man. While RDJ ended up becoming Marvel’s Tony Stark, the future could give Cruise another chance to play the popular hero.

Could Tom Cruise’s Iron Man Ever Appear In The MCU?

The Multiverse Saga Could Make It Happen

While Cruise did not end up leading 2008’s Iron Man nor appearing in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ness, there is still time for the actor to play Tony Stark in the MCU. Despite some behind-the-scenes issues, Marvel continues to soldier on with its Multiverse Saga, and it offers the perfect scenario for Cruise to make an appearance as Iron Man. As he cannot play the main MCU version of the hero, Cruise could appear in one of multiple possible movies as a different Iron Man from the multiverse.

One of those films that could include the actor as Stark is the announced Armor Wars. The movie will deal with what happens when Stark tech falls into the wrong hands. Initially pitched as a Disney+ series, Armor Wars becoming a movie is indicative that Marvel has big things planned for the project. Given how Tony Stark’s legacy will be all over the movie, having Iron Man actually play a role in the film through Cruise appearing as a multiverse version of the hero would elevate the project to new heights.

While an appearance in Armor Wars would be somewhat understandable, Cruise’s best possible chance at playing Stark rests in the final Avengers movie of the Multiverse Saga. 2027’s Avengers: Secret Wars should match or surpass the number of heroes that were present in Avengers: Endgame, with rumors claiming the movie will draw from Marvel’s entire live-action history for the film. The MCU has recently featured John Krasinski as Reed Richards for a cameo due to the fan desire to have him play the hero, and given how much interest rests on Cruise playing a variant of Iron Man, Marvel could repeat that dose for the anticipated Avengers movie.
